379
380 /**
381  * DOC: Packet alignment
382  *
383  * Drivers always need to pass packets that are aligned to two-byte boundaries
384  * to the stack.
385  *
386  * Additionally, should, if possible, align the payload data in a way that
387  * guarantees that the contained IP header is aligned to a four-byte
388  * boundary. In the case of regular frames, this simply means aligning the
389  * payload to a four-byte boundary (because either the IP header is directly
390  * contained, or IV/RFC1042 headers that have a length divisible by four are
391  * in front of it).  If the payload data is not properly aligned and the
392  * architecture doesn't support efficient unaligned operations, mac80211
393  * will align the data.
394  *
395  * With A-MSDU frames, however, the payload data address must yield two modulo
396  * four because there are 14-byte 802.3 headers within the A-MSDU frames that
397  * push the IP header further back to a multiple of four again. Thankfully, the
398  * specs were sane enough this time around to require padding each A-MSDU
399  * subframe to a length that is a multiple of four.
400  *
401  * Padding like Atheros hardware adds which is between the 802.11 header and
402  * the payload is not supported, the driver is required to move the 802.11
403  * header to be directly in front of the payload in that case.
404  */

908
909         /*
910          * Key selection 101
911          *
912          * There are four types of keys:
913          *  - GTK (group keys)
914          *  - IGTK (group keys for management frames)
915          *  - PTK (pairwise keys)
916          *  - STK (station-to-station pairwise keys)
917          *
918          * When selecting a key, we have to distinguish between multicast
919          * (including broadcast) and unicast frames, the latter can only
920          * use PTKs and STKs while the former always use GTKs and IGTKs.
921          * Unless, of course, actual WEP keys ("pre-RSNA") are used, then
922          * unicast frames can also use key indices like GTKs. Hence, if we
923          * don't have a PTK/STK we check the key index for a WEP key.
924          *
925          * Note that in a regular BSS, multicast frames are sent by the
926          * AP only, associated stations unicast the frame to the AP first
927          * which then multicasts it on their behalf.
928          *
929          * There is also a slight problem in IBSS mode: GTKs are negotiated
930          * with each station, that is something we don't currently handle.
931          * The spec seems to expect that one negotiates the same key with
932          * every station but there's no such requirement; VLANs could be
933          * possible.
